Various therapeutic techniques are available to support you process what happened , deal with your distress, and regain control . Here's a quick look to what’s on offer :

  •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T): This focuses on distorted thinking and responses related to your trauma .
  •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R): This a recognised treatment that incorporates bilateral stimulation to help you work through your trauma.
  • Trauma-Focused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(TF-CBT): Tailored for young people who have suffered trauma.
  • Psychodynamic Therapy: This approach explores underlying emotional issues related to your traumatic experience .

        Understanding Past Trauma Treatment across the UK – Services & Assistance

        Seeking support following a distressing event can feel overwhelming. The UK offers a variety of options to aid individuals in their journey. Accessing the appropriate type of therapy is crucial. Here’s a quick overview at what's available:

        • Charities & Non-Profits: Numerous groups like the Trauma Awareness and Mind provide guidance and peer support.
        • NHS Psychological Therapies: Contacting your GP can initiate a referral to NHS psychological therapies which provides trauma-informed methods. Waiting times may be long.
        • Private Counselors: While usually costing more, private therapists provides more flexibility. Ensure the therapist's experience and specialization in trauma.
        • Specialist Treatments: Some areas have specialist trauma programs, often targeting particular groups.

        Low-Cost Emotional Therapy Options Accessible in the UK

        Finding qualified trauma counseling can feel expensive, but thankfully, several affordable options exist in the UK. Several individuals struggling with the consequences of trauma don't always able to manage private treatment. Fortunately, you'll find resources to help those. These include:

        • Low-income clinics: Some independent therapists offer a lower rate based on earnings.
        • Community-based groups: A number of charities offer subsidized or low-cost support programs.
        • NHS psychological wellbeing support: While access can frequently be significant, the NHS delivers free support choices.
        • Online support: Online platforms can present cheaper options compared to in-person treatment.
        • Student psychologists: Universities often have centres where student therapists provide therapy at a reduced price.

        Exploring regional resources and talking with your physician can guide you find the suitable low-cost trauma support solution for your situation.

        Identifying the Right Injury Practitioner: A United Kingdom List

        Finding a qualified trauma therapist in the UK can feel overwhelming, but this checklist offers key steps to support your search. Commence by verifying their registration – are they listed with a recognised body including the British Association for Counselling and Psychotherapy (BACP|UKCP|ACP), the Society of Psychotherapists, or the Health and Care Registry? Verify they possess specialist trauma training, such as EMDR, Trauma-Informed Experiential Therapy, or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T|Cognitive Therapy|Talk Therapy) – inquire about their approach and experience working with similar experiences. Think about their clinical approach – do you sense safe and heard during an initial consultation? Finally, examine their costs and insurance details.
